A security-hunting guide for finding malicious Windows Scheduled Tasks, which can run programs automatically at login, startup, or set times to keep an attacker on a machine.

Hunting Scheduled Task Abuse

When to Use

  • You have task-registration events (4698) and/or schtasks.exe/at.exe process telemetry and want to detect persistence via malicious scheduled tasks.
  • You are investigating tasks that run scripts, encoded commands, or binaries from suspicious paths.

Do not use this to alert on all task creation — administration creates tasks routinely. Hunt on the action (script hosts, encoded commands, temp paths) and trigger context.

Prerequisites

  • Event ID 4698 (task registered) and/or process-creation telemetry for schtasks/at.

Workflow

Step 1: Hunt suspicious task actions

python scripts/analyst.py hunt events.csv

Flags tasks whose action runs powershell -enc, mshta, wscript/cscript, cmd /c, or binaries from %TEMP%/%APPDATA%/Public, and schtasks /create command lines with the same.

Step 2: Assess triggers and hiding

Note logon/onstart triggers, very frequent intervals, and tasks hidden via Hidden flag or SD manipulation.

Step 3: Confirm

Distinguish legitimate software tasks from intrusion by author, path, and action content.

Step 4: Operationalize

Write a Sigma rule for task actions invoking script hosts or encoded commands.

Validation

  • Flags require a suspicious action/path, not task creation alone.
  • schtasks /create and 4698 registrations are both covered.
  • Findings map to ATT&CK T1053.005.

Pitfalls

  • Legitimate updater tasks (browsers, vendors) creating many tasks.
  • Tasks created via direct XML drop bypassing schtasks.exe telemetry.
  • Encoded commands hiding the true action.
